This enormous block of a church resides in the part of the gothic area that turns into El Born, and is one of the most impressive religious buildings not only in Barcelona but all of Spain. It is a classic example of what is known as “wide-gothic” or “Catalan-gothic” architecture – while the rest of the continent was building steep towers here they were seeing how wide they could get without the roof collapsing in on itself. Consequently the impression is one of vast loftiness. The sheer size of the building gives it a power that is magnified by the heavy stone structure and religious solemnity. If you get a chance to take in a musical performance here, grab it. The acoustics are phenomenal.
